One of the ball-teams made up of boys from Natick Mills, Natick, R.I. Saturday P.M. April 17, 1909. Location: Natick, Rhode Island.

This black and white photograph captures a group of young boys in uniforms standing outdoors, likely on a field or open ground. The image appears to be from an earlier era, suggested by the style of clothing worn by the subjects—high-collared jackets, caps, and knee-length pants. Some individuals have their hands placed on their hips or pockets while others hold sports equipment such as baseball bats and gloves. Their expressions are varied but seem casual and relaxed.

The setting is overcast with a hazy sky in the background which might indicate either early morning or late afternoon light conditions. The field appears to be uneven, possibly indicating it's used for playing sports like baseball given their attire. There are no distinct features such as trees or buildings visible in the immediate vicinity of the group.

The caption provided states that this photograph shows a ball-team made up of boys from Natick Mills in Natick, Rhode Island on April 17th, Saturday afternoon at P.M., which helps contextualize the image. The overall impression is one of camaraderie among young athletes captured during a sports gathering or practice session.
